feat(maintenance): scheduled + manual DB VACUUM ANALYZE + bloat readout
The TABLESAMPLE showcase reads physical blocks (bloat-sensitive), and the
periodic prune/backfill/recovery tasks churn dead tuples faster than
autovacuum always keeps up — so explicit maintenance earns its keep here.

- tasks.maintenance.vacuum_analyze: VACUUM (ANALYZE) over high-churn tables
  (VACUUM_TABLES) on an AUTOCOMMIT connection (VACUUM can't run in a txn).
  Scheduled weekly via Beat; also operator-triggerable.
- _sync_engine.get_sync_engine(): expose the process engine for the
  autocommit connection.
- GET  /api/admin/maintenance/db-stats: per-table n_live/n_dead/dead_pct +
  last (auto)vacuum/analyze from pg_stat_user_tables — visibility, not a
  black box.
- POST /api/admin/maintenance/vacuum: enqueue the task on demand.

Tests: vacuum task runs + reports tables; db-stats shape; trigger queues.
